1. Make a Sticky Header
Sticky header helps customers easily access menu navigation although they scroll down or up on your page. Customers can also quickly reach the Search field to find products with a sticky header.
So that when you scroll down, there is no quick way to come back to your menu, especially on mobile. You do not have an anchor button to “Back to the top”, so it makes it very inconvenient for customers to go back to your menu and see other pages, products, etc.
2. Create a more Call-to-action Hero banner with a clear CTA button.
The hero banner is the first thing visitor see when visiting your site. So make sure from this first impression, you can tell your customers who you are and what you sell, also encourage them to engage with your store by using CTA button. From what I see, the hero banner on your Homepage is being cropped and doesn't have any button. This banner can also show your discount, which you place at the bottom of the page. Also, you can add an announcement bar on top of your header to promote your discount to new visitors.
3. Collection list on Homepage and collections page/product list
I like how you place the collection list right under the banner, which helps customers know the product lines of your store. But I think you should only show the featured collection on this part.
Then maybe add some product list under with Heading like "Featured products", "On Sale", "Last chance"...
4. Product page, Display or Link to the Return Policy from the Main Product Page Content
Even if the return policy is located in the sitewide header or footer, it can be difficult to find. Customers will hesitate to shop online because they are not able to fully see, hold, or test a product before buying it. Return and exchange policy should be findable on the product page.
The actual return policy, in particular, the duration and the payment of return shipping, is highly impactful to site conversions. However, you should take extra care to make your policy easy to read and clear for customers.
4.1. Use Delivery Date
Many users don’t want to wait until checkout to know when they’ll receive their order, and “Delivery Speed” requires users to estimate when they can expect to receive their order.
Provide a delivery-date estimate, or delivery-date range, near the “Buy” section.
When viewing an estimated delivery day like “Standard Shipping — 3 business days. Get it by Aug 20”, visitors get the urgency to make the purchase.
4.2. Link to the Return Policy from the Main Product Page Content Even
Display or Link to the Return Policy from the Main Product Page Content
Even if the return policy is located in the sitewide header or footer, it can be difficult to find. Customers will get hesitant to shop online because they are not able to fully see, hold, or test a product before buying it. Return and exchange policy should be findable on the product page.
The actual return policy, in particular, the duration and the payment of return shipping, is highly impactful to site conversions. However, you should take extra care to make your policy easy to read and clear for customers.

The first thing you can improve is to make a sticky navigation menu so that visitors can easily go through important sections. The constant presence of the menu bar reminds users that other pages, ones they probably need, are also available.
When customers visit your store, they are most curious about our products or services. Therefore, you should put more highlight products on your homepage so that customers can easily approach them
Besides, I recommend you to add a sale off price for products displayed on the homepage because it is a good way to stimulate customers to buy. An appealing product with a good quality image and reasonable price wins customers’ hearts. Besides, you can put the Add to cart button below all products on the homepage and activate a Sticky cart on all pages so that customers can easily check out their cart. This tool can also reduce the abandonment rate and thereby increase your sales a lot.
